Irish firms report low compliance readiness for upcoming EU anti-money laundering regulations

A survey indicates that Irish businesses are unprepared for the EU's impending anti-money laundering (AML) framework, which includes a €10,000 cap on cash transactions. The extent of potential non-compliance remains uncertain, but the findings highlight significant operational gaps in meeting the new regulatory standards.
